I used LyX for about a year and in that time it tuned from a dream into a nightmare. The problem is that at some point if your typesetting is complex then you need some LaTeX package that LyX doesn't support and have to resort to inline TeX code. The horrid LaTeX code that LyX generates does not play nice and a huge amount of time gets wasted trying to find a LyX-friendly way to express something which would have been a few lines of LaTeX. Don't even get me started on Lyx's Rube Goldberg support for custom document classes.
